Military Veterans are highly encouraged to applyEssential Duties and ResponsibilitiesThis is an on-site position in Washington DC.  A Remote (Telework) and/or Hybrid work schedule will not be available.
  • Ensure Project Team is staffed with capable qualified technical resources necessary to deliver services in accordance with the contract requirements.
  • Develop and maintain the project management plans that lay out the products and services to be delivered with key milestones and activities.
  • Develop and execute the communications plan, quality management plan, risk management and mitigation plan, and change and configuration plan.
  • Work with the Stakeholder to identify the Key Performance Indicators (KPI) that will be used to assess quality and performance.
  • Ensure all KPI performance metrics are collected, analyzed, and reported to the government stakeholders.
  • Ensure the tasks necessary to operate and maintain the Oracle Business Intelligence Enterprise Edition (OBIEE) and Oracle Databases that make up the Enterprise Data Warehouse (EDW) environments are performed in accordance with the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).
  • Ensure the tasks necessary to operate and maintain the Tableau Server and Desktop environments are performed in accordance with the SOPs.
  • Ensure all recurring and ad hoc business intelligence reporting is performed in accordance with the SOPs.
  • Participate in and at time facilitate triage and troubleshooting calls to debut, determine root cause, and mitigate issues within the systems and/or reporting.
  • Make recommendations to improve system performance and reliability.
  • Ensure approved enhancements to the business intelligence reporting follow the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C): requirements management, requirements analysis, design, development, user acceptance, and deployment.
  • Collaborate with the Government to document and implement change management policies, procedures and processes.
  • Identify and escalate risk in accordance with the risk management plan.
  • Ensure the systems and applications within the EDW are secured in accordance with agency and federal policy and regulations.
  • Gather and report performance metrics weekly, monthly, and quarterly.
  • Facilitate Monthly progress reviews with the government customer and with Team senior leadership. 
 Required Skills and Experience
  • Must have outstanding leadership, management and communication skills.
  • Must have a “Take Charge and Lead” leadership style
  • Ability to effectively work with multiple stakeholders who may have competing priorities
  • Prior federal government Program Management experience
  • 15+ years of experience managing IT service delivery projects and programs of similar size and scale
  • Experience managing large scale data warehousing and data analytic projects utilizing the Oracle Business Intelligence Enterprise Edition (OBIEE) and Oracle Relational Databases.
  • Experience with dashboarding technologies such as Tableau and PowerBI.
  • Experience with the SAS Linux Platform.
  • Experience planning and performing data and system migrations from on-premise environments to the Cloud.
